Analytical Study of Open-Stopband Suppression in Leaky-Wave Antennas
IEEE Antennas and Wireless Propagation Letters, 2020In the majority of leaky-wave antennas (LWAs), the lack of broadside radiation is due to the existence of an open-stopband (OSB) at broadside. In this letter, we present a study on the OSB suppression in LWAs.

Planar leaky-wave microstrip antenna
IEEE Antennas and Propagation Society International Symposium 1997. Digest, 2002In a single microstripline, the dominant mode is "quasi" TEM, which is a non-radiating surface mode. The higher-order modes, however, become leaky when the propagation constant is less than that of the free-space wave number, k/sub 0/. One of the simplest ways to realize a leaky-wave antenna is to use a regular microstripline properly excited by a ...
